What are Shipping Containers?
Shipping containers are standardized, robust boxes developed to stand up to the rigors of international transport. Used primarily in maritime trade, they have reinvented logistics by enabling effective and safe and secure motion of products. Containers can be found in different sizes, with the most typical being:
- 20-foot basic container
- 40-foot standard Container Transportation
- 40-foot high cube container
These measurements reflect International Organization for Standardization (ISO) requirements, which assist in worldwide trade.
Elements Affecting Container Prices
The rate of shipping containers can vary based on numerous factors, consisting of:
1. Supply and Demand
The law of supply and need governs the container market greatly. Changing demand due to seasonal trends, economic cycles, or international events (such as pandemics) can cause cost spikes or drops.
2. Material Costs
Shipping containers are predominantly made from steel. For that reason, changes in steel prices directly impact container prices. As international steel production changes due to market conditions, consumption rates, and import/export regulations, container prices are likewise impacted.
3. Shipping Costs
Freight rates can affect container prices as shipping costs play a substantial function in the total expense of procuring a container. Increased fuel costs, port charges, and labor charges often hand down additional expenditures to the buyer.
4. Geopolitical Tensions
Regional instabilities, tariffs, and trade policies can affect shipping paths and container schedule. Political unrest can develop uncertainties that drive up prices, particularly in locations greatly reliant on shipping activities.
5. Devaluation and Condition
Containers undergo wear and tear with time. The condition of a container-- varying from new, used, to refurbished-- effects prices. New containers command premium prices, while used containers provide a more economical choice, albeit with a much shorter lifespan.

Effect of Container Prices on Global Trade
The volatility of container prices can have substantial ramifications for Container Storage global trade. Importers and exporters need to adjust their prices strategies based upon altering costs. Services should likewise think about the effect on their supply chains when working out agreements and deliveries, leading to difficulties such as:
- Increased Prices for Consumers: Higher container prices may equate to increased items prices, ultimately affecting customers.
- Supply Chain Delays: Unpredictable container availability can cause longer lead times, making complex stock management.
- Spending plan Adjustments: Businesses may require to revise their budget plans to accommodate shifting shipping and container costs.
